The reproductive caste of a mature colony includes a wealthy female and man, known as the queen and king.61 The queen of this colony is responsible for egg production for its colony. Unlike in ants, the king mates with her life.62 In some species, the abdomen of the queen swells up radically to increase fecundity, a characteristic known as physogastrism.61 Depending on the species, the queen begins producing reproductive winged alates at a certain time of the year, and enormous swarms emerge in the colony when nuptial flight begins.

A young termite nymph. Nymphs first moult into employees, but others might further moult to become soldiers alates.

Termites are often compared with the social Hymenoptera (ants and various species of bees and wasps), but their differing evolutionary origins result in major differences in life cycle. In the eusocial Hymenoptera, the workers are entirely female. Males (drones) are haploid and develop from unfertilised eggs, while females (both employees and the queen) are both diploid and grow from fertilised eggs.

Depending on species, male and female employees may have different roles in a termite colony.63.

The life span of a termite begins with an egg, but is different from that of a bee or ant in that it goes through a developmental process called incomplete metamorphosis, with egg, nymph and adult phases.64 Nymphs resemble little adults, and go through a series of moults as they develop.

The development of nymphs into adults can take months; the time period depends on food availability, temperature, and the general population of this colony. Since nymphs are unable to feed themselves, workers must feed thembut employees also take part in the social life of their colony and have certain other activities to accomplish like foraging, building or maintaining the nest or tending to the queen.5367 Pheromones regulate the caste system in termite colonies, preventing all but a very few of the termites from becoming fertile queens.68.

Queens of the eusocial termite Reticulitermes speratus are effective at a long lifespan without sacrificing fecundity. These long-lived queens have a significantly lower level of oxidative damage, including oxidative DNA damage, than workers, soldiers and nymphs.69 The decreased degrees of damage seem to be due to increased catalase, an enzyme that protects against oxidative stress.69.

Termite alates only leave the colony when a nuptial flight occurs. Alate males and females pair up together and then land in search of a suitable spot for a colony.70 A termite king and queen do not mate until they find such a spot. When they perform they excavate a this link chamber big enough for both, shut up the entrance and move to mate.70 After mating, the set never go outside and spend the remainder of their lives in the nest.

By way of instance, alates in certain species emerge during the daytime in summer while others emerge during winter.71 The nuptial flight might also begin at dusk, when the alates swarm around areas with lots of lights. The time when nuptial flight begins depends on the environmental conditions, the time of day, humidity, wind speed and precipitation.71 The number of termites in a colony also varies, with the larger species normally having 1001,000 individuals.

The queen only lays 1020 eggs in the very early phases of the colony, but lays as many as 1,000 a day when the colony is a few years old.53 At maturity, a primary queen has a fantastic capability to lay eggs. In certain species, the mature queen includes a greatly distended abdomen and may produce 40,000 eggs per day.72 The two mature ovaries may have some 2,000 ovarioles each.73 The abdomen increases the queen's body length to a number look what i found of times greater than before mating and reduces her ability to move freely; attendant workers offer assistance. .

The king grows only slightly bigger after initial mating and continues to mate with the queen for life (a termite queen can survive between 30 to 50 years); this is quite different from ant colonies, in that a queen teammates once together with the male(s) and stores the gametes for life, as the male ants die shortly after mating.6267 If your queen is absent, a termite king generates pheromones which encourage the development of replacement termite queens.74 Since the queen and king are monogamous, sperm competition does not occur.75.

Termites going through incomplete metamorphosis on the road to becoming alates form a subcaste in certain species of termite, functioning as potential supplementary reproductives. These supplementary reproductives only mature into primary reproductives upon the death of a king or queen, or when the primary reproductives are separated out of the colony.6676 Supplementaries have the capacity to replace a deceased principal reproductivesystem, and there can also be greater than just a single supplementary within a colony.53 Some queens have the capacity to change from sexual reproduction to asexual reproduction.
